Source: DDSA: The practical Sanskrit-English dictionary

Apavaraṇa (अपवरण).—

1) Covering, screening.

2) A garment, cloth.

Derivable forms: apavaraṇam (अपवरणम्).

--- OR ---

Apavāraṇa (अपवारण).—Covering, concealment, disappearance. ...छादने त्वपवारणम् (chādane tvapavāraṇam) |

Derivable forms: apavāraṇam (अपवारणम्).

Source: Cologne Digital Sanskrit Dictionaries: Shabda-Sagara Sanskrit-English Dictionary

Apavaraṇa (अपवरण).—n.

(-ṇaṃ) 1. Covering, screening. 2. A garment, a mantle. E. apa before, vṛ to screen, lyuṭ aff.

--- OR ---

Apavāraṇa (अपवारण).—n.

(-ṇaṃ) Disappearance, concealment, covering. E. apa before, vṛñ to hide, in the causal form, lyuṭ aff.

Source: DDSA: A practical Hindi-English dictionary

1) Apavāraṇa (अपवारण) [Also spelled apvaran]:—(nm) repelling, repeal, rescind; hence ~[raka] (nm); ~[rita] (a).

2) Apāvaraṇa (अपावरण):—(nm) exposure; ~[vṛta] exposed; hence ~[vṛti] (nf).

Source: Alar: Kannada-English corpus

Apavāraṇa (ಅಪವಾರಣ):—

1) [noun] a thing that covers an object and makes it concealed; a veil; a cover; a curtain; a lid.

2) [noun] the act of hiding, concealing.

3) [noun] the act of disappearing from the sight.

4) [noun] a false reason or motive put forth to hide the real one; an excuse; a pretext.
